The Verdict: Which is Better?

When placing Bananas Foster Bar and The Tag Cookie side-by-side, the nutritional differences become quite clear. Both products cater to specific dietary needs, but picking the right one depends on whether you are prioritizing weight loss, muscle gain, or clean eating.

Bananas Foster Bar is the more energy-dense option here, packing 6 more calories per 100g than The Tag Cookie.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.

However, watch out for the sugar content. Bananas Foster Bar contains significantly more sugar (36g) compared to the milder The Tag Cookie (29.2g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, The Tag Cookie is undeniably the healthier pick.
